Of course, no tool is without responsibility. The portability that makes Macrium Reflect powerful also introduces a security risk: a lost USB drive containing full disk images of client systems is a liability. To mitigate this, I always encrypt my portable drive using BitLocker or Veracrypt, and I ensure the Reflect rescue media itself is password-protected. When used with discipline, however, the benefits vastly outweigh the risks.
